Keychel is a modern, creative name likely derived from a blend of sounds inspired by names like 'Kylie' and 'Rachel.' Though it lacks a traditional etymology, it conveys uniqueness and strength, appealing to parents seeking an uncommon yet meaningful name for their daughter. Its inventive character reflects contemporary naming trends that emphasize individuality and creative expression.
